Kingston HyperX 184 Pin 512MB DDR PC-3200

Is this memory any good? For oc'ing and gaming and such?

Manufacturer:Kingston
Speed: DDR400(PC3200)
Type: 184 Pin DDR SDRAM
Error Checking: Non-ECC
Registered/Unbuffered: Unbuffered
Cas Latency: 2-3-2-6 1T
Support Voltage: 2.6V
Bandwidth: 3.2GB/s
Organization: 64M x 64 -Bit
Warranty: Lifetime

Model#: KHX3200A/512

Yeah it should work. It's impossible for a company even as large as Asus to test all memories out there. Kingston alone might have 30 different models and 5 different models of PC3200 alone.

Go for it. This memory is supposed to be decent at overclocking. I was going to get it, but missed the deal at outpost.com
